|

Vertical Bar

U+007C
|

The | vertical bar is a practical ascii symbol people use for separators, menus, minimal layouts in plain text.

Code, file paths, and technical text.

ASCII symbolsseparatorpipemenulayoutcode

Where people actually use this symbol

UI and status text

| is a strong fit for labels, notes, dividers, and compact interface copy where clarity matters more than emotion.

Code and technical strings

| has a real technical role in syntax, paths, formatting, or equations, so people often copy it because the exact character matters.

Where it works better than emoji

| beats emoji when the line needs precision. A plain symbol stays cleaner in product copy, tables, legal notes, and technical text where colorful emoji would feel noisy or less exact.

Alternative symbols to compare

@
ASCII symbols
U+0040

Email addresses, @mentions, and social handles.

#
ASCII symbols
U+0023

Hashtags, topic labels, and compact numbering.

$
ASCII symbols
U+0024

Prices, budgets, and finance copy.

%
ASCII symbols
U+0025

Percentages, discounts, ratios, and sale copy.

&
ASCII symbols
U+0026

Brand names, pairings, and title styling.

*
ASCII symbols
U+002A

Footnotes, emphasis, wildcards, and note markers.

Related emoji

Symbol details

Unicode
U+007C
HTML
|
ASCII
Yes